Glasses is right

Those who are saying Pac had 2 movies, Poetic Justice actually flopped at the box office. Juice was good, but it wasn't that movie that folks were rushing to see like talking about.

Pac, Me against the world was good, but the dude was in jail, so he wasn't visible and couldn't do the promo for it. His trials was more talked about than his album.

Not taking away from Pac, huge fan, but if we are talking "real time" Snoop was the biggest draw.

Shed so many tears was a good single, but it wasn't (to me) a bigger single than Dear Mama. 1995 you heard that Everywhere

Dear Mama came out and that's when Pac starting making his way towards the top, then his signing with Death Row and California Love, dude took off and that was a wrap.

Before then it was Snoop Dog.
